Quinoline N-oxide hydrate is widely utilized in research focused on:
- Pharmaceutical Development: This compound serves as a valuable intermediate in the synthesis of various pharmaceuticals, particularly in the development of anti-cancer and anti-inflammatory agents.
- Analytical Chemistry: It is used as a reagent in analytical methods to detect and quantify specific compounds, enhancing the accuracy of chemical analyses.
- Biological Research: Quinoline N-oxide hydrate plays a role in studying metabolic pathways and enzyme activities, helping researchers understand biological processes and disease mechanisms.
- Environmental Science: The compound is employed in studies assessing the degradation of pollutants, contributing to environmental monitoring and remediation efforts.
- Material Science: It is utilized in the development of novel materials, particularly in creating polymers with enhanced properties for various industrial applications.
